The Little Town Where Time Stood Still by Bohumil Hrabal
The first English-language translation of a novel written in the 1970s by the Czech author of "Closely Observed Trains" and "Too Loud a Solitude". By turns sad and funny, it is set in a small provincial town in Bohemia between the wars, and reflects the passing of an age upon a community.| SKU | Unavailable |
